The Essential Guide to the Manufactured Home Counterproposal Form

Understanding the manufactured home counterproposal form

A manufactured home counterproposal form is a legal document utilized by buyers and sellers in the context of manufactured home transactions. Its primary purpose is to propose changes to the terms outlined in an initial offer, facilitating negotiation between parties. The counterproposal is essential for ensuring both parties are aligned on the sale conditions, which may include price adjustments, contingencies, and timelines.

Unlike standard purchase agreements that outline basic terms, a counterproposal form is specific to those negotiations that diverge from initial offers. It allows for clear communication of amendments while preserving the integrity of the original proposal. This transparency is vital in reaching a mutually beneficial agreement.

Situations requiring a counterproposal

Counterproposals are often necessary in several scenarios, including situations where the initial offer is below market value, or when the buyer seeks additional repairs or concessions from the seller. For instance, if a buyer finds deficiencies in the home during inspection, they may use the counterproposal to request necessary repairs or a price reduction.

Negotiating these terms is a crucial part of the buying process. It helps ensure that the final signed agreement reflects the true intentions of both parties, thus mitigating potential misunderstandings post-sale.

Key components of the form

A well-constructed manufactured home counterproposal form consists of several essential components that must be accurately filled out to ensure clarity and legality. These components typically include:

Buyer and seller information including names, addresses, and contact details.
Property details encompassing the manufactured home's location, specifications, and any unique selling points.
Offer and counteroffer terms that specify the proposed changes from the original offer, including price adjustments, closing dates, and any contingencies.

Legal considerations are also paramount. The counterproposal serves as a legally binding document, and its terms must comply with relevant local regulations. This typically involves both parties disclosing any pertinent information regarding the property, potential issues, or other factors that might affect the transaction.

Tips for crafting an effective counterproposal

Negotiating effectively requires strategy. One helpful tip when presenting your counteroffer is to remain flexible and open to communication. Understanding the seller’s perspective can give you insight into their priorities, making it easier to propose terms that may be more agreeable.

The language and tone of your counterproposal are equally important. Maintaining professionalism in your wording can foster goodwill. Phrases like 'I appreciate your offer and would like to propose the following adjustments' can set a positive tone for further negotiation.

Use clear, concise language to simplify complex terms.
Make sure to include reasoning for any proposed terms; this helps frame your offers positively.

Before submitting your counterproposal, it might be beneficial to seek feedback from real estate professionals or legal advisors. This ensures that your document is not only persuasive but also compliant with legal standards. A manufactured home counterproposal is a response document submitted to contest the terms of a previous offer regarding the purchase or sale of a manufactured home.
Typically, the party who disagrees with the initial offer or terms set forth in a purchase agreement for a manufactured home is required to file a counterproposal.
To fill out a manufactured home counterproposal, start by clearly stating your name and contact information, describe the original offer, and then outline your specific changes or terms you wish to propose.
The purpose of a manufactured home counterproposal is to negotiate terms that are more favorable to the proposing party, thereby facilitating better conditions for a potential agreement.
A manufactured home counterproposal should report the names of the parties involved, original offer details, proposed terms, any contingencies, and a deadline for acceptance of the counterproposal.
